The 23HS4430 hybrid stepper motor is specifically designed for applications requiring low noise and steady torque, such as medical devices and laboratory instruments. Its construction using cold-rolled non-oriented silicon steel and NdFeB magnets minimizes vibrations. The motor offers a step angle of 0.9° to 2.4° for precise movement.

This motor is part of the 23HS series, offering a compact frame size (NEMA 23) with various lengths.
Constructed with cold-rolled non-oriented silicon steel and NdFeB magnets. Shaft is stainless steel or 45# carbon steel. Bearings are deep groove ball type, and insulation class may be B, F, or H.
